What is the PROPERTY TAX DEDUCTION CLAIM BY VETERAN NJ gov
The PROPERTY TAX DEDUCTION CLAIM BY VETERAN in New Jersey is a program designed to provide property tax relief to eligible veterans. This claim allows qualified veterans to receive a deduction on their property taxes, thereby reducing their overall tax burden. The program is part of the state's efforts to honor veterans for their service and to support them financially. Eligibility typically requires proof of military service, residency in New Jersey, and ownership of the property for which the deduction is claimed.
Eligibility Criteria
To qualify for the PROPERTY TAX DEDUCTION CLAIM BY VETERAN, applicants must meet specific criteria. Veterans must have served in active duty in the U.S. Armed Forces and received an honorable discharge. Additionally, the property must be the veteran's primary residence, and the veteran must be a New Jersey resident. There may also be income limits and other requirements that vary by municipality, so it is essential to check local guidelines.
Steps to complete the PROPERTY TAX DEDUCTION CLAIM BY VETERAN NJ gov
Completing the PROPERTY TAX DEDUCTION CLAIM involves several key steps:
- Gather necessary documentation, including proof of military service and residency.
- Obtain the official claim form from your local tax assessor's office or the New Jersey Division of Taxation.
- Fill out the form accurately, ensuring all required fields are completed.
- Submit the completed form to your local tax assessor by the specified deadline, which is typically April 1 of the tax year.
Required Documents
When filing the PROPERTY TAX DEDUCTION CLAIM BY VETERAN, several documents are necessary to support your claim:
- Proof of military service, such as a DD-214 form.
- Identification verifying New Jersey residency, like a driver's license or utility bill.
- Any additional documentation required by your local tax assessor, which may vary by municipality.

Filing Deadlines / Important Dates
Filing deadlines for the PROPERTY TAX DEDUCTION CLAIM BY VETERAN are crucial to ensure eligibility for the deduction. Typically, the claim must be submitted by April 1 of the tax year for which the deduction is sought. It is advisable to check for any changes or specific deadlines that may apply in your municipality, as these can vary.
